Moment-sum Momentum or Pleasure of Enough

I linger intentionally these days;days that time flies through! 'oops! Sorry gramma!' He kissed Baby Jesus and said 'nap' and put Him back to His mommy😘😍 ...suddenly the momentum of moment-sums soft-rouseA kinship with November’s sparser sweeps... and barren boughs... I linger more; I cannot bear to hurry you becauseYou slip through hearts and fingers like autumn’s dying applauseOf wind-strummed leaf and harvest’s remnant sheaf, frost-brittle whereNot long ago you frolicked on spring meadows, green and fair …and trembled in bud-bowers full of flowers to unfoldYou tickled us with hours while turning the new year oldYou leaped from fallow furrows, clothed earth in a gleaming gownBefore we sheared each field like sheep, and begged of you, ‘slow down’ Sometimes we mourn the way you steal the seasons you begetYet in your age-old ways you heal the very wounds you letWith rise and fall and ebb and flow of morn to eventideYou tame once hurried footsteps; bid us to regard each stride …and so I linger more, while you run fearless fingers throughThe tatters of a sigh, an autumn sky deep, denim-blueWhere suddenly the momentum of moment-sums soft-rouseA kinship with November’s sparser sweeps and barren boughs Dear Father Time, each season awes us with so much to loveAnd so I slow my pace to taste The Pleasure of EnoughAnd linger more to look and feel and learn what you would teach Before moment-momentum melds to reels beyond my reach © Janet Martin You leaped from fallow furrows, clothed earth in a gleaming gownBefore we sheared each field like sheep, and begged of you, ‘slow down’...
